Blog: Diverse routes can lead to diverse engineers

It’s time to step up our efforts to encourage young people from underrepresented groups to consider a career in engineering, writes Engineering UK chief executive Dr Hilary Leevers.
Following hot on the heels of National Apprenticeships Week and International Women’s Day earlier this month, I’ve been thinking about what the engineering community can do to improve the balance between male and female apprentices across the UK and the urgency of doing so.
We know from our 2019 research report ‘Gender disparity in engineering’ that female under-representation in the engineering workforce is largely due to girls dropping out of educational pathways at every decision point, despite generally performing at least as well as boys in STEM subjects at school. ....

Most government departments missing apprenticeships target


MOST of the government’s departments are still missing its target for the provision of apprenticeships, four years after it was introduced, Labour revealed today during National Apprenticeships Week.
Eleven out of 17 departments which responded to a parliamentary question have failed to meet the 2.3 per cent target set in 2017. Seven of the 11 were failing to meet it in 2019.
The Ministry for Housing, Communities and Local Government, which employed the most apprentices in 2019, has since lagged behind, with apprentices accounting for just 1.4 per cent of current staff.
Apprentices make up less than 1 per cent of the Department for Culture, Media and Sport’s 900-strong workforce and the 3,500 staff in the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s. ....
